He was born in Albania, in 1592. He entered the
Yeniceri Corps in his early ages. In March-April 1653, he became a yeniceri commander and
on 17th October 1635 was appointed as the Minister of the Sea. Sultan Murad IV
made him grand vizier in December 1638. During the Baghdad Campaign he was one of the
consultants of the Sultan. He signed Kasr-i Sirin Agreement at the end of
the Baghdad Campaign and returned to Istanbul. He had planned to make an extend reform in
the governmental institutions. He organised the palace’s incomes and expenses. His
reformist policies of Pasha disturbed the people. Especially, Kosem Sultana’s intrigues,
Cinci Hodga and Silahdar Yusuf Pasha’s rumours on him, destroyed his reputation.
Consequently, he was executed with Sultan Ibrahim I’s command, on 26th
January, 1644. His was buried in the medrese(school) that Pasha had had built in
Parmakkapi. He was a brave, a cautious government official. He had converted a church in
Kursunlu Mahsen to a mosque. He had had restored Mehmed Pasha Han and had build a mosque
and a bath. He had had build 500 houses in Sivas, Yenisehir. He had build a bath and a
school in Egri. and rebuild Kose Mihal Bridge in Edirne. |
